Mr John Killeen ACT Ambulance (ACT)
Category 5: Best individual contribution to workplace health and safety
The ACT Ambulance Service provides mobile intensive care to the ACT community. John Killeen began research into emergency service visibility when studying as an ambulance paramedic student. John has continued on this work since then, being a major contributor to further advancements in visual technology and potential application for the ACT Ambulance Service with the overall aim of improving visibility and therefore safety of the ACT Ambulance Service fleet and its users, the ambulance paramedics.
John’s work involved changing the traditional markings and emergency warning lights resulting in greater visibility. John was nominated by the ACT Ambulance Service for his outstanding contribution to greatly improving not only the safety of ACT Ambulance Service staff, but that of other road users by giving them increased warning potential of an oncoming emergency vehicle.
